I am looking at one of these with a 6.5 inch barrel, bluing is like new on the entire gun except for the right side of the barrel right at the tip. The action is very tight with very very little play, I mean the cylinder hardly moves at all.
It includes the original blue box, all the paper work and cleaning kit with sight adjustment screw driver.
What would an expected price for this gun ?

I guess model 29-3 the barrel is not pinned and the cylinder is not recessed. Was the 29-3 not as good of model as the 29, 29-1 or 29-2 ?

The Model 29-3 marked the transition away from pinned barrels and recessed cylinders (magnums and .22 Cal).

There's absolutely nothing wrong with the Model 29-3. They lock up just as tight as their earlier brethren; and I doubt that the barrel will unscrew without the pin.

Colt and the rifle makers used the "crush fit" method for years, and S&W adopted this method in the mid-1950's. The barrel is made of a steel a bit softer than the frame. Tightening the barrel after a certain point forces the seating. In the early 1980's, S&W eliminating the pinning step.

The recessed cylinders were a holdover from the days of over-engineering. The recessed area gave the head and rim a bit of extra support. The elimination of this feature was a money saver. However, it's a bit ironic that Colt added this feature to its King Cobras and Anacondas after S&W discontinued the feature.
